Output 0089dbc17ccacef42e814dd2b3a2687011750267d46df8421a508f3748e66c54:15

value
1402867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da723625396c55c7dc95c42a86538a2ccfe451a6 OP_EQUAL
address
3Mc43vA5Ewq36QXPxUZPQpLs2JfC66Cd4c
transaction
0089dbc17ccacef42e814dd2b3a2687011750267d46df8421a508f3748e66c54
spent
true